Softball’s Late Rally Not Enough As Pack Falls To Heels In ACC Championship Semifinal
5/12/2017 6:35:00 PM | Softball
CHAPEL HILL, N.C. - Despite a two-run rally in the seventh inning to cut its deficit to one, the NC State softball team fell to UNC-Chapel Hill 8-7 on Friday evening in the ACC Championship semifinal at Anderson Stadium.
The Wolfpack concludes the season with an 18-38 record, while the Tar Heels improve to 38-18 and advance to the championship final Saturday where they will face top-seeded Florida State.

Game Rewind
-The Heels jumped out to a 4-0 lead in the bottom of the first on a three-run blast to center field and solo shot to left field.
-The next three innings were scoreless, and the Pack scored five runs on six hits in the fifth. Back-to-back outfield singles by Cheyenne Balzer and Molly Martin followed by Macauley Prickett's bunt single loaded the bases for Jade Caraway, who cleared the bases with a triple to right center. Tyler Ross followed with a triple to right center to score Caraway and tie the game at four, and then scored on Molly Hutchison's single up the middle.
-UNC took a one-run lead in the bottom frame with a 2-RBI single by Destiny DeBerry to right field on loaded bases. A bunt single reloaded the bases, which was followed by another 2-RBI single up the middle by Taylor Wike to give her team an 8-5 lead.
-NC State rallied in the seventh, cutting its deficit to one. Haylee Kobziak went yard to left field and pinch hitter Brittany Nimmo then drove in pinch runner Natalie Jones from first with a double down the left field line. The rally wasn't enough though as the next two batters were retired on groundouts to end the game.
Inside The Box Score
-Balzer recorded the team's 20th double play of the season in the second inning, catching a line out and tagging the runner coming back to first.
-Caraway's triple in the fifth inning marked her fifth of the season, breaking the single season record. She also tied the single season record with 72 hits and broke the record for batting average in a single season with a .389 clip.
-Prickett led the team at the plate with a 3-for-4 performance, while Caraway tallied two hits in her four at-bats.
